What is Upbound Group, Inc.'s cash & equivalents?
Upbound Group, Inc. (UPBD) reported cash & equivalents of $98.41M in Q1 2026.
How has Upbound Group, Inc.'s cash & equivalents changed year-over-year?
Upbound Group, Inc.'s cash & equivalents decreased by 8.3% year-over-year, from $107.33M to $98.41M.
What is the long-term trend for Upbound Group, Inc.'s cash & equivalents?
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), Upbound Group, Inc.'s cash & equivalents has grown at a -5.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$159.45M to $120.53M.
What does cash & equivalents mean?
Cash on hand plus highly liquid investments with maturities of three months or less at purchase — treasury bills, money market funds, and commercial paper.
